Join the club! My digital "auto-everything" camera frequently auto-adjusts in ways that produce wrong screen colors. Black & white screens look blue, the entire screen is too bright because the camera adjusted to brighten the darker surroundings, etc.
Some cameras let you choose settings for different types of light. You can also bring more/different lights into the room, buy photography light bulbs with different color temperatures . . . it's a whole 'nother topic.
